    Material that is low-maintenance

    There are a lot of options when it comes to selecting a door handle. However, it is important to select the correct material. This will affect both your appearance and durability.

    Wood and metal are the most popular materials for door handles. These are strong and easy to take care of. They will look good for years with proper care.

    There are many types of metals and alloys. Each requires a specific kind of cleaning based on the finish. It is also essential to select the appropriate handle for the space you intend to put it in.

    A great choice is stainless steel. option for door handles. It is resistant to corrosion unlike other metals. It is also quite affordable.

    Another popular option is brass. Traditional doors can be fitted with a brass handle. It can be plain or coated, depending on the finish.

    Another alternative is aluminum. Aluminum is known for its strength, low weight, and environmental friendly. In addition, it is an environmentally friendly material.

    Porcelain is another great option. It is a more durable alternative to glass. Porcelain is more durable than wood and does not easily crack or warp. It is practical and durable when paired with bronze fittings.

    Acrylic is a popular option for bedroom furniture. Door knobs made of crystal were in fashion in the late 19th century. Crystal is now available in a variety shades.

    Chrome is a shiny substance. Door handles made of chrome are typically polished. To clean them, use a soft cloth and mild soap and water solution. Rinse well and dry thoroughly.

    Another low-maintenance finish is oil-rubbed bronze. It is resistant to fingerprints, unlike other finishes. Oil-rubbed bronze does not come with a shiny finish. Instead it has a dark finish that absorbs light.
